6/18 Stratford Point -
I just received a text (with photos) from Steve Spector who photographed a FRANKLIN’s Gull today at Stratford Point. I’d guess it’s the 1st-summer plumaged bird found 6/6 by J. Hough at nearby Short Beach/Housatonic River mouth. He also reported 70 Laughing Gulls.
The entrance gate at Strat Pt is on an auto timer. I’m not sure when exactly it closes: 4:00pm? 5:00pm?
